5203 |aThis is the report of the Task Force on Spam, established in May 2004 to oversee the implementation of the government’s Anti-Spam Action Plan. The report discusses developments in such areas as managing networks to stop spam, restoring confidence in e-mail, promoting public awareness, and coordinating future action. Includes recommendations, background reports, working documents, and an executive summary.
